mysql端口号怎么修改
原创标题:MySQL服务器端口号的修改方法
MySQL是一个广泛使用的开源关系型数据库管理系统,其默认的通信端口号是3306。然而,在某些情况下,你大概需要更改这个端口号以避免与其他服务冲突或者为了减成本时间保险性。以下是修改MySQL服务器端口号的步骤。
1. 登录MySQL服务器
首先,你需要以具有管理员权限的用户登录到MySQL服务器。你可以通过命令行或者图形界面工具如MySQL Workbench来完成。例如,在命令行中,你可以输入:
mysql -u root -p
这里`-u root`即使用root用户登录,`-p`即提示输入密码。
2. 修改my.cnf文件
MySQL的配置信息通常存储在一个名为`my.cnf`或`my.ini`(Windows系统)的文件中。在该文件中,找到`[mysqld]`部分,然后查找`port`选项。默认情况下,它看起来像这样:
[mysqld]
port = 3306
要更改端口号,只需将`3306`替换为你想要的新端口号。例如,如果你想将端口号改为3307,那么修改后的部分会是:
[mysqld]
port = 3307
3. 重启MySQL服务
保存并关闭`my.cnf`文件后,你需要重启MySQL服务使新的设置生效。在Linux上,你可以使用以下命令:
sudo service mysql restart
在Windows上,大概会是`net stop mysql`和`net start mysql`,或者通过服务管理器进行操作。
4. 验证更改
重启后,你可以通过尝试连接到新的端口来验证更改是否胜利。在命令行中,输入:
mysql -h localhost -P 3307 -u root -p
如果能胜利连接,说明端口号已更改。
注意
在生产环境中,更改端口号大概会影响到其他依存于MySQL的应用程序。由此,在更改前,请确保做好备份,并充分领会你的操作大概带来的影响。